US aviation body trials British anti-drone system for airports

The Guardian

An anti-drone system developed by a trio of UK companies is to receive its first public test by America's Federal Aviation Authority (FAA), in an effort to protect airports from the risks of hobbyist's unmanned aerial vehicles. The system, called the Anti-UAV Defence System (Auds), looks like a mounted turret but instead of shooting drones out of the sky with bullets, it fires nothing more menacing than radio waves. Auds has three barrels of descending sizes, which act as a set of directional radio antennas. The portion of the radio spectrum used by drones is narrow, and so a short, loud (in electromagnetic terms) blast of energy is enough to completely prevent the drone from being able to communicate with its controller. Conventional multidirectional jamming systems work on drones, but have the downside of preventing the use of anything else in the area that relies on the same portion of the radio spectrum, such as mobile phones.


Why scientists want robots to learn to feel pain

#artificialintelligence

Robots are one step closer to being able to experience an essential human feeling: pain. Researchers in Germany are creating a "nervous system" that would mimic a pain response in robots, allowing them to quickly react and avoid harmful situations. "Pain is a system that protects us," researcher Johannes Kuehn told a conference of engineers last week. "When we evade from the source of pain, it helps us not get hurt." The researchers programmed their robot to experience a "hierarchy" of pain through a variety of stimuli, such as blunt force or heat. Depending on the threat, such as a harsh movement or intense heat, the robot is programmed to retract to the danger.

Elon Musk: 'It's likely we're living in a simulation and Pong is proof'

#artificialintelligence

SpaceX and Tesla boss Elon Musk has revealed his plans to put humans on Mars, how he feels about Apple's electric car plans and even his views on whether we're living in a simulation. Speaking at the Code conference organised by ReCode, Musk said that "according to the plan, [we] should be able to launch people [to Mars] by 2024, with arrival in 2025". This prediction builds on SpaceX's recent announcement that it hopes to launch its first unmanned missions to Mars in 2018. In doing so, the company will become the first commercial provider to send a spacecraft to the Red Planet. The 44-year-old, when asked if he wanted to travel into space, said he'd probably be going into orbit within four or five years but stressed this is different from going into space itself.

The 'death ray' that can knock out drones from six miles away: UAV-freezing gun will soon be trialled by airports across the US

Daily Mail - Science & tech

The rising threat of small, unmanned drones near airports is becoming increasingly important to the US. Now a UK-developed system capable of jamming signals on UAVs is going to be trialed by the US aviation authority. The system uses high powered radio waves to disable drones, effectively blocking their communication and switching them off in midair. A UK-developed system capable of jamming signals to small drones is going to be trialed by the US aviation authority. A thermal imaging camera allows the Auds operator to target the unwanted drone before signal jamming, via a high-powered radio signal, is activated.


Elon Musk: The chance that we are not living in a computer simulation is 'one in billions'

The Independent - Tech

Elon Musk has said that there is only a "billions in one" chance that we're not living in a computer simulation. Our lives are almost certainly being conducted within an artificial world powered by AI and highly-powered computers, like in The Matrix, the Tesla and SpaceX CEO suggested at a tech conference in California. Mr Musk, who has donated huge amounts of money to research into the dangers of artificial intelligence, said that he hopes his prediction is true because otherwise it means the world will end. Inside Honda's ghost town for testing autonomous cars

Engadget

This former town within a Naval base -- now dubbed "GoMentum Station" -- works to Honda's advantage. It's a nearly turn-key solution to the problem of finding somewhere to test an autonomous vehicle inside an urban area. The automaker has access to 20 miles of various road types, intersections and the infrastructure it would encounter in the real world. Just, you know, without all the people getting in the way. While the faded lane markers and cracked asphalt might make it difficult for the car to figure out what's going on around it, that's exactly what you want when training a self-driving system.
